The price of the Blackberry Playbook continues to drop with Rogers employees being able to acquire them for as little as $250 Canadian. Whether or not that discount will be seen by consumers is anyones guess, but with horrific sales of only 200,000 units last quarter, any move to get more playbooks into the hands of consumers would be welcome. To give you some idea of the relevance of that number, Apple shipped 9.25 million IPads during it’s last reported quarter. Blackberry sales are down as well, falling well below expectations.  Having said that the Blackberry Curve is very popular with teenage girls due to its easy texting ability.

So what does the future look like for Research in Motion and what’s behind those disappointing numbers. In this episode of AgNerds, Shaun and Pete talk about some of the successes and failures of what was once and may still be a great Canadian success story.
